If you have two models of the same printers, you can handle it quite easily. 
You go under the parameter/printers pannel and choose add a new printer, 
you may be asked for the driver and have then to indicate the port (which 
could be the same of the other one, or a different one) and to choose the 
appropriate settings if you don't want the printer to use the defaults. You just 
name it differently. Then before printing you choose the printer to which you 
want to send your picture.. There is only one printer active at a time so there 
are no problems. 

It is even possible to add many printers icons for the same printer and then to 
choose them as if you were choosing between different printers (It is what I 
do with the two or three configuration I'm using most of the time).
